Output 8a61e2eca3760e8e50aeba5c3a004c96364fec09de752a10bcafdafcd9454a86:1

value
133013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cea2f52a26a851f35af40a39457e3ac7a1428228 OP_EQUAL
address
3LXcLZMAiRUPJSfPEYJQMMCoZ5WK3niF7E
transaction
8a61e2eca3760e8e50aeba5c3a004c96364fec09de752a10bcafdafcd9454a86
confirmations
172994
spent
true